After 7 sessions lase q switched and 6 picosure my damn tattoo is still present

$1,000
After 7 sessions lase q switched and 6 picosure my damn tattoo is still present. I'm depressed and hopeless. I do not know what to do.
A doctor suggested I try QUANTA SYSTEM DISCOVERY PICO but I'm afraid it's yet another disappointment. What can I do?

Hey:) I'm sorry, that your fading is so Slow... But your Tattoo faded a lot. I think you Are Almost there.
I had my consultation for the Picosure And cutera enlighten about 2 weeks ago. They also tried both Lasers on my (Mostly Black and orange) Tattoo and i'm Impressed how much better the enlighten Laser works than the Picosure. There ist fading After both Lasers, but the enlighten works so much Better for me. Maybe this Could be an Option for you? I Think its not only good on Black but also on red, orange and yellow.
I Wish you good Luck for your removal! Don't give Up!

After any first session most people experience little-to-no fading. You have some fading from that last session, CONGRATS. I just had my first session about 2 months ago and I have no discernible fading, boo. lol. So we know the laser you are now using is working. -- Nothing is for certain with the # of sessions, especially since everyone is different. If I had to guess I would say the black would fade substantially in 8 to 15 sessions, the red I am not sure about. (Haven't done much research on colors.)
